The last tree to leaf



Last summer and autumn, we had a great deal of tree work done at Well House Manor - catching up on years of neglect, clearing leylandia that had become a source of friction between the previous owner and her neighbours, and clearing the way for an improved entrance, driveway and parking. In the end, only one mature deciduous tree was lost - and that was a very old and mis-shapen specimen that would have only lasted another few years.

One of the other trees, close to the new driveway, would be fine (we were assured). However, this spring all other trees came into leaf and it remained bare. Look at the left of the picture above, taken early in May, and you'll see what I mean.

But I'm happy to report that in the last week or two, it's sprung back to life.

Another week, and we'll be celebrating a year of owning "Well House Manor". What a long way we have come in that time!
